Gongneung-dong is home to prestigious universities like Seoul Women’s University, Sahmyook University, and Seoul National University of Technology. These institutions contribute to the district’s lively atmosphere and intellectual vibrancy. They draw students from across the country and around the world. The presence of the Korea Military Academy adds another layer of historical significance to Gongneung-dong. The academy stands as a symbol of South Korea’s commitment to national defense. It shapes the future leaders of the country’s armed forces.
Beyond its educational institutions, Gongneung-dong boasts notable landmarks. The Taereung National Village serves as a training ground for South Korea’s elite athletes. This facility has played a crucial role in the country’s sporting achievements on the global stage. It is a testament to South Korea’s dedication to athletic excellence. The Gyeongchun Line Forest Trail, a unique urban regeneration project, has transformed abandoned railway tracks into a vibrant green corridor. The trail meanders through the neighborhood, offering scenic walks and opportunities to appreciate the harmonious coexistence of nature and urban development.
